Db Group CEO Robert Debono described Ras Al Khaimah (RAK) as the next strategic step in the Group’s international growth as its  London-based family office expanded to the UAE’s northernmost emirate.

“RAK’s clarity of vision, openness to long-term investment and ambition to develop high-quality tourism and lifestyle destinations make it a natural partner for projects such as the Hard Rock Hotel & Residences,” Mr Debono said.

His comments come as db Group’s family office SDH Capital announced the opening of a new office in RAK, where the DB Group plans to develop a mixed-use project along with the Sovereign Wealth Fund of RAK.

The project will be built at Marjan beach, adjacent to Al Marjan Island, and consists of a five-star Hard Rock hotel and branded residences together with several restaurants and beach clubs. It is slated to open in 2028.

Established in London’s Mayfair in 2023, SDH Capital was set up to identify international business opportunities and oversee the db Group’s overseas interests. 

The new UAE office will act as a strategic base for the group’s activities in the Middle East, supporting investment structuring, partnerships and hospitality and real estate projects.

“Establishing a presence in the UAE is a natural progression for SDH Capital,” SDH Capital Managing Director Nicholas Portelli said.

“Our role is to spearhead the Group’s international ambitions while building long-term partnerships like that with the Investment & Development Office in RAK, in markets that share a clear vision for sustainable growth.”
